The normal distribution questions

Heights, masses, measurement errors. Continuous quantities cluster around a mean and thin out symmetrically, and the normal curve is the standard model for that shape. Probabilities are areas under that curve, and standardising is what brings an unknown mean or standard deviation into the calculation.
